One thing I like about the Generac is the automatic switch will light up Green (Utility) when the power comes back on. The Reliance ones I do not know how those work but there are a number of electricians here who can speak better to that.

I know the Generac completely isolates the house ground from the trucks so the truck does not switch off, but what the Reliance does to handle this, IDK. Good luck.

I have ordered the Generac 6854. It comes with the receptacle for the cord from the truck and a 10' cord. I need to get a 25' cord and use them both to go 35'. I hope that's no problem. I am building a house and the electrician will install it. This will be new for him.
If this will be new for the electrician just make sure if he uses a junction box that the ground wire (bare) from the truck is not touching any of the other ground wires. It will throw a truck fault. My electrician had to wrap that wire to be sure it did not touch any others when pushing it back in the box.

Why a transfer switch and not an interlock kit?
After looking into both the interlock kit seems to give you more flexibility with a little more planning involved
The Powerboost has its own neutral/ground bond system. It will sense the houses neutral/bond system and go into ground fault and shut off. The interlock doesn’t isolate the house neutral /bond from the trucks neutral bond. A 3 pole neutral switching transfer switch isolates the house bond from the truck bond while maintaining your houses grounding system
